What Is The Treatment For Chest Pressure And Numbness In Arms?

Hello, well my husband has been having chest presure he just turn 30 and also he suffers a lot from numb arms both of them and he told me he has not been sleeping well he wakes up with shortness of breath and he went to the doctors they told him he is fine and he is doing a physical today for law enforcement academy he told me is ekg came back with bad reading 3 times what does it mean.

By your history and description, your husband is having cardiac disease.
His symptoms like chest pressure, numbness in arms, breathlessness in night (orthopnea) etc are favouring cardiac disease.
He is also having ecg abnormality, this is also favouring cardiac disease.
So better to consult cardiologist for him and get done
1. 2d echo
2. Stress test
3. Coronary Angiography if required.
We need to first diagnose the cardiac disease and start appropriate treatment accordingly.
